A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

In existing imaging devices, prolonged contact between the developing roller and the photosensitive drum's elastic layer causes deformation, affecting printing quality. Furthermore, friction between the developing roller and the photosensitive drum when not in use leads to premature degradation. Additionally, the fixed abutment block can easily damage the imaging device's structure during installation.

Method used

The device employs an elastic pusher and a separation drive mechanism. The elastic reset mechanism drives the abutment block to retract before the processing cartridge is inserted into the imaging device, avoiding interference with the locking protrusion. After insertion, the door cover drives the abutment block to extend, cooperating with the pusher mechanism to separate the developing roller from the photosensitive drum.

Benefits of technology

This avoids interference damage between the contact block and the imaging device structure, ensures stable separation of the developing roller and the photosensitive drum, and improves the reliability and service life of the imaging device.

Abstract

The application provides a processing box, which comprises a drum frame, a photosensitive drum, a developing frame, a developing roller, an elastic pushing piece, a separation driving piece and an elastic reset piece. The photosensitive drum is rotatably installed on the drum frame. The developing frame is connected with the drum frame and can rotate relative to the drum frame. The developing roller is rotatably installed on the developing frame. The developing roller and the photosensitive drum are located on a first side of the processing box. The elastic pushing piece forces the outer peripheral wall of the developing roller to abut against the outer peripheral wall of the photosensitive drum. The separation driving piece is arranged at one end of the processing box. The separation driving piece comprises a force receiving part and an abutting block. The abutting block is installed on the developing frame. The force receiving part is exposed to the processing box. After the force receiving part is subjected to force, the abutting block is driven to extend from the first side of the processing box. The elastic reset piece forces the force receiving part to reset and drives the abutting block to retract. The processing box can avoid the abutting block from interfering with the structure in the imaging device and causing damage to the related structure.

Description

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the field of electronic imaging device consumables, and more particularly, to a process cartridge. BACKGROUND

[0002] An imaging device usually uses a detachable process cartridge to provide toner for developing an electrostatic latent image on a photosensitive member and then transferring the developed image onto a medium such as paper. The process cartridge is composed of a photosensitive drum unit and a developing unit. The photosensitive drum unit includes a drum frame and a photosensitive drum rotatably supported on the drum frame, and the developing unit includes a developing roller and a developing frame on which the developing roller is rotatably supported.

[0003] During an imaging operation, the developing roller in the process cartridge is kept pressed toward the photosensitive drum, and the developing roller is kept abutting on the outer circumferential surface of the photosensitive drum. If a developing roller having an elastic layer is used, the elastic layer of the developing roller can be permanently deformed if it is kept in contact with the outer circumferential surface of the photosensitive drum for a long time without supervision, which can cause the latent image on the photosensitive drum to be developed unevenly, thereby affecting the printing result. In addition, when the developing roller is not used for developing, the photosensitive drum and the developing roller also rotate in contact with each other, and then the photosensitive drum, the developing roller and the developer can be prematurely degraded due to the friction between the photosensitive drum and the developing roller.

[0004] To solve the above problems, a forcing mechanism is provided in the existing imaging device, which acts on each process cartridge to push the abutting block on the developing frame so that the photosensitive drum and the developing roller are separated from each other when no image is formed. Usually, the process cartridge is installed in a drawer equipped in the main assembly of the imaging device, and when the drawer is pushed into the main assembly, the process cartridge is accurately positioned in the main assembly of the imaging device for imaging; when the drawer is pushed into or pulled out of the main assembly for installing or removing the process cartridge into or from the main assembly, the developing roller is separated from the photosensitive drum, and the forcing mechanism is kept retracted from the installation / removal path of the process cartridge to prevent the forcing mechanism from interfering with the process cartridge. The abutting block is a fixed member fixed at a position close to the end of the cartridge body. The fixed abutting block protrudes outward from the bottom wall of the process cartridge, and thus is easy to press the clamping protrusions on both sides of the drawer in the main assembly during installation, thereby causing damage to the corresponding parts of the imaging device or the process cartridge. SUMMARY

[0005] The purpose of the present application is to provide a process cartridge which can avoid interference between the abutting block and the structure in the imaging device to cause damage to the related structure.

[0006] To achieve the above object, the application provides a processing box, comprising a drum frame; a photosensitive drum rotatably mounted on the drum frame; a developing frame connected with the drum frame and rotatable relative to the drum frame; a developing roller rotatably mounted on the developing frame, the developing roller and the photosensitive drum being located on a first side of the processing box; an elastic urging member connected between the drum frame and the developing frame and located on a second side of the processing box opposite to the first side, the elastic urging member urging an outer peripheral wall of the developing roller to abut against an outer peripheral wall of the photosensitive drum; a separation driving member provided at one end of the processing box, the separation driving member comprising a force receiving portion and an abutting block, the abutting block being mounted on the developing frame, the force receiving portion being exposed to the processing box, the force receiving portion being driven to extend out of the first side of the processing box after being subjected to a force; and an elastic reset member, a restoring force of the elastic reset member urging the force receiving portion to reset and driving the abutting block to retract.

[0007] As can be seen from the above scheme, before the processing box is loaded into the imaging device, the restoring force of the elastic reset member urges the force receiving portion to reset and drives the abutting block to retract, and the abutting block is kept in the retracted position, so that when the processing box is loaded into the imaging device, the abutting block can be prevented from interfering with the latching protrusion on the imaging device to cause damage to the related structure. After the processing box is loaded into the imaging device, when the door cover of the imaging device is closed, the door cover presses the force receiving portion, thereby driving the abutting block to extend out of the first side of the processing box, and the abutting block in the extended position is used to cooperate with the urging mechanism in the imaging device.

[0008] A preferred scheme is that the processing box further comprises an end cover provided at one end of the processing box, and the separation driving member and the elastic reset member are located on the end cover.

[0009] As can be seen above, by arranging the separation driving member and the elastic reset member on the end cover, the internal space of the end cover is reasonably utilized.

[0010] A further scheme is that the separation driving member further comprises a push rod and a sliding rod, the force receiving portion is located on the push rod at the second side of the processing box, an end of the push rod away from the force receiving portion is provided with a sliding groove, the extending direction of the sliding groove is parallel to the direction in which the developing roller moves away from the photosensitive drum, the first end of the sliding rod is in sliding cooperation with the sliding groove, the second end of the sliding rod is connected with the abutting block; the first end of the elastic reset member abuts against the push rod, the second end of the elastic reset member abuts against the end cover, and the extending direction of the elastic reset member is parallel to the extending direction of the abutting block.

[0011] Therefore, after the processing cartridge is loaded into the image forming device, the abutting block extends from the first side of the processing cartridge after the door cover is closed, and the pushing mechanism in the image forming device pushes the abutting block when no image is formed, so that the developing frame rotates around the position where the developing frame is hinged to the drum frame, so that the developing roller is separated from the photosensitive drum. When the pushing mechanism pushes the abutting block, the sliding rod slides along the sliding groove, so that the push rod does not need to move in the direction away from the photosensitive drum, so as to ensure the stability of the overall structure and the smooth cooperation of each component.

[0012] Further, the push rod comprises a first extension section and a second extension section connected to each other, the force receiving part is located at the free end of the first extension section, the end cover is provided with a push rod opening at the first side of the processing cartridge, and the force receiving part extends out of the processing cartridge from the push rod opening; the connecting end of the first extension section extends toward the first side of the processing cartridge, and the second extension section extends from the connecting end of the first extension section toward the direction away from the photosensitive drum, the extension direction of the second extension section is parallel to the extension direction of the sliding groove, and the first end of the elastic return member abuts against the second extension section.

[0013] Therefore, the L-shaped push rod can more reasonably utilize the space inside the end cover, and at the same time, the size of the push rod can be as small as possible, so as to save materials and reduce costs.

[0014] Further, the side wall of the end cover toward the separation driving member is further provided with a first limiting protrusion, the first limiting protrusion is located on the side of the second extension section away from the elastic return member, and the restoring force of the elastic return member forces the second extension section to abut against the first limiting protrusion.

[0015] Therefore, the first limiting protrusion can cooperate with the elastic return member to limit the push rod in the vertical direction.

[0016] A preferred scheme is that, in the direction in which the developing roller moves away from the photosensitive drum, the elastic return member is located on the upstream side of the sliding groove, and the downstream side of the sliding groove is provided with a mounting opening; the first end of the sliding rod is provided with a sliding block, the sliding block is limited and matched with the sliding groove in the direction parallel to the extension direction of the sliding rod, the sliding block is slidingly connected with the sliding groove, and the sliding block is inserted into the sliding groove from the mounting opening; and the length of the sliding groove is greater than the maximum moving distance of the developing roller.

[0017] Therefore, the mounting opening ensures that the sliding block is smoothly inserted into the sliding groove, and the length of the sliding groove is greater than the maximum moving distance of the developing roller, so as to prevent the sliding block from being separated from the sliding groove when the pushing mechanism pushes the abutting block.

[0018] A preferred scheme is that the end cover is provided with a first driving support hole and a second driving support hole, the first extension section is located between the first driving support hole and the second driving support hole, and the second limiting protrusion is arranged on the side of the first extension section opposite to the first driving support hole, and the second limiting protrusion limits the first extension section in the direction in which the developing roller moves towards the photosensitive drum, and the second limiting protrusion is located at the first side of the second driving support hole close to the process cartridge.

[0019] Therefore, the space between the end cover and the cartridge body can be more reasonably utilized, and the second limiting protrusion can limit the push rod in the horizontal direction, preventing the inclination of the push rod and affecting the extension and retraction of the abutting block.

[0020] A preferred scheme is that the abutting block is provided with a guide groove, the extension direction of the guide groove is parallel to the extension direction of the abutting block and perpendicular to the extension direction of the sliding groove, the second end of the sliding rod is fixedly connected with the abutting block, and the developing frame is provided with a sliding protrusion, the sliding protrusion protrudes outward from the side wall of the developing frame along the extension direction of the sliding rod and extends into the guide groove, and the sliding protrusion and the guide groove are in sliding fit.

[0021] Therefore, the sliding protrusion and the guide groove on the abutting block are in sliding fit, the stability of the extension and retraction of the abutting block is ensured, and the extension length of the abutting block can be effectively controlled.

[0022] A preferred scheme is that the end cover and the drum frame are integrally formed.

[0023] Therefore, the number of components is reduced, and the assembly efficiency is improved.

[0024] A preferred scheme is that the force receiving portion is provided with a guide inclined surface on the downstream side of the direction in which the developing roller moves towards the photosensitive drum, and the guide inclined surface is inclined towards the direction away from the process cartridge.

[0025] Therefore, the door cover of the image forming device can better apply the force to the force receiving portion through the inclined surface. B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F DRAWINGS

[0032] The present invention will be further described below with reference to the accompanying drawings and embodiments. Detailed Implementation

[0033] See Figure 1 and Figure 2 The processing box includes a drum frame 11, a photosensitive drum 12, a developing frame 13, a developing roller (not shown), a separation drive 2, an elastic pusher, and an elastic resetter 16. Preferably, both the elastic pusher and the elastic resetter 16 are springs.

[0034] The photosensitive drum 12 is rotatably mounted on the drum frame 11. A photosensitive drum drive head 121 is provided at the axial end of the photosensitive drum 12. The developing frame 13 is connected to the drum frame 11 and can rotate relative to the drum frame 11. The developing roller is rotatably mounted on the developing frame 13. A developing roller drive head 130 is provided at the axial end of the developing roller. The developing roller and the photosensitive drum 12 are both located on the first side 101 (i.e., the negative Z-axis side) of the processing cartridge and both extend along the X-axis direction. An elastic pusher is connected between the drum frame 11 and the developing frame 13 and is located on the second side 102 (positive Z-axis side) of the processing cartridge opposite to the first side 101. During the imaging process, the elastic pusher forces the outer peripheral wall of the developing roller to abut against the outer peripheral wall of the photosensitive drum 12. The processing box also includes an end cover 17, which is disposed at the drive end of the processing box and integrally formed with the drum frame 11. The separation drive 2 and the elastic reset 16 are both mounted on the end cover 17, and the photosensitive drum drive head 121 and the developing roller drive head 130 are both exposed from the end cover 17.

[0035] See Figures 3 to 6The separating driving member 2 comprises a push rod 21, a sliding rod 22 and an abutting block 23. The push rod 21 comprises a first extension section 211 and a second extension section 212 connected with each other, and the free end of the first extension section 211 is provided with a force receiving portion 213 located at the second side 102 of the process cartridge. The end cover 17 is provided with a chip mounting seat 175 and a push rod opening 171 at the first side 101 of the process cartridge, the push rod opening 171 is arranged close to the chip mounting seat 175 and located at the Y-axis lateral side of the chip mounting seat 175, the chip mounting seat 175 is used for mounting a chip, the force receiving portion 213 extends out of the process cartridge from the push rod opening 171, and the force receiving portion 213 is provided with a guide inclined surface 214 at the downstream side of the direction in which the developing roller moves towards the photosensitive drum 12, and the guide inclined surface 214 is inclined towards the direction away from the process cartridge. The force receiving portion 213 is driven to extend out of the first side 101 of the process cartridge under the action of the force applied by the door cover of the image forming device. The abutting block 23 is used for receiving the pushing force of the pushing mechanism in the image forming device, so that the developing roller moves away from the photosensitive drum 12 along the Y-axis direction.

[0036] The connecting end 2111 of the first extension section 211 extends towards the first side 101 of the process cartridge, the second extension section 212 extends from the connecting end 2111 of the first extension section 211 towards the direction away from the photosensitive drum 12, and the extending direction of the second extension section 212 is parallel to the direction in which the developing roller moves away from the photosensitive drum 12, that is, the second extension section 212 extends along the Y-axis direction, and the sliding groove 215 is arranged on the second extension section 212, and the extending direction of the sliding groove 215 is parallel to the extending direction of the second extension section 212.

[0037] The sliding rod 22 extends along the X-axis direction, the first end of the sliding rod 22 is provided with a sliding block 221, and the second end of the sliding rod 22 is fixedly connected with the abutting block 23. The sliding block 221 is limitingly matched with the sliding groove 215 in the direction parallel to the extending direction of the sliding rod 22, and the sliding block 221 is slidingly matched with the sliding groove 215. In the direction in which the developing roller moves away from the photosensitive drum 12, the elastic return member 16 is located at the upstream side of the sliding groove 215, and the downstream side of the sliding groove 215 is provided with a mounting opening 216, that is, the elastic return member 16 is located at the Y-axis negative end of the sliding groove 215, and the mounting opening 216 is located at the Y-axis positive end of the sliding groove 215. The length of the sliding groove 215 is greater than the maximum moving distance of the developing roller, the sliding block 221 is inserted into the sliding groove 215 from the mounting opening 216, and the sliding block 221 is located at the Y-axis negative end of the sliding groove 215 when the abutting block 23 is not subjected to the pushing force of the pushing mechanism.

[0038] The abutting block 23 is provided with a guide groove 231 extending along the Z-axis direction, and the abutting block 23 is mounted on the developing frame 13. Specifically, the developing frame 13 is provided with a sliding protrusion 131 protruding outward from the side wall of the developing frame 13 along the X-axis direction and extending into the guide groove 231, and the sliding protrusion 131 is slidingly matched with the guide groove 231 in the Z-axis direction.

[0039] The first end of the elastic return member 16 abuts against the second extension section 212, and the second end of the elastic return member 16 abuts against the end cover 17. The elastic return member 16 extends along the Z-axis direction. The restoring force of the elastic return member 16 can force the force receiving portion 213 to return and drive the abutting block 23 to retract.

[0040] The end cover 17 is provided with a first limiting protrusion 172 on the side wall 170 separating the driving member 2. The first limiting protrusion 172 is located on the side of the second extension section 212 away from the elastic return member 16. The restoring force of the elastic return member 16 forces the second extension section 212 to abut against the first limiting protrusion 172. The end cover 17 is provided with a first driving support hole 173 and a second driving support hole 174. The photosensitive drum driving head 121 extends from the second driving support hole 174, and the developing roller driving head 130 extends from the first driving support hole 173. The first extension section 211 is located between the first driving support hole 173 and the second driving support hole 174. The side of the first extension section 211 opposite to the first driving support hole 173 is provided with a second limiting protrusion 173. The second limiting protrusion 173 limits the first extension section 211 in the direction in which the developing roller moves towards the photosensitive drum 12. The second limiting protrusion 173 is located at the first side 101 of the processing cartridge close to the second driving support hole 174.

[0041] Before the processing cartridge is loaded into the image forming device, the force receiving portion 213 is not subjected to the force of the door cover. The elastic force of the elastic return member 16 forces the second extension section 212 to abut against the first limiting protrusion 172. The second extension section 212 drives the slide rod 22 and the abutting block 23, and makes the abutting block 23 remain in the retracted position. In this way, when the processing cartridge is loaded into the image forming device, the abutting block 23 can avoid interfering with the detent protrusion on the image forming device to cause damage to the related structure. After the processing cartridge is loaded into the image forming device, the door cover of the image forming device is closed. The door cover presses against the force receiving portion 213. The push rod 21 moves along the Z-axis in the negative direction. The elastic return member 16 is in a contracted state after being subjected to the pressure of the second extension section 212. The second extension section 212 of the push rod 21 drives the slide rod 22 and the abutting block 23 to move along the Z-axis in the negative direction, so that the abutting block 23 extends from the first side of the processing cartridge and remains in the extended state. The abutting block 23 in the extended position is used to cooperate with the forcing mechanism in the image forming device.

[0042] When no image is formed, the pushing mechanism in the imaging device pushes the abutting block 23 and drives the developing roller to move along the Y axis towards the direction away from the photosensitive drum 12, so that the developing frame 13 rotates around the position where it is hinged to the drum frame 11, so that the developing roller is separated from the photosensitive drum 12. When the pushing mechanism pushes the abutting block 23, the sliding block 221 on the sliding rod 22 slides along the sliding groove 215, so that the pushing rod 21 does not need to move in the direction away from the photosensitive drum 12, so as to ensure the stability of the overall structure, and to ensure the smooth cooperation of each component.

[0043] In addition, the pushing rod can also be composed of two or more pushing rod segments connected in sequence. The shape and size of the pushing rod can be changed as needed. The elastic pushing member and the elastic returning member can also be made of other elastic materials such as rubber. The distance of the abutting block extending outwards along the Z axis from the outer surface of the processing box can be changed as needed, preferably the distance is in the range of 3.5mm to 6mm. The separation driving member can also be hinged on the end cover. The above changes can also achieve the purpose of the present application.
